750ml corked bottle/2002: Light brown liquid,with a fluffy,tan,long-lasting head. Lacework is dreamy! Aromas are fruity,spicy,bready, lightly sweet. As it warms balanced sweet/fruity aromas dominate. Mouthfeel is soft but has a thickness about it. Body is big like description says, with maybe just a touch to much carbonation. Flavors are sweet,then biscuity/fruity with a chocolate,fruit,quite bitter finish. Finish seems a bit toasty as well. The little yeast,I let,get into my glass,didn’t do much to change the flavor. If anything it added acidity,to the hardly acidic mouthfeel. The flavors are ever-changing and keep getting more interesting. Very good brew!

33cl bottle: This one pours a very hazy mahogany color. There was a good bit of a tan head that dropped away rather quickly. Definite dark fruits to the nose. Also some breadiness, yeastiness and some caramel/toffee notes. The taste is quite good, I get the caramel, raisins, breadiness, as well as a plethora of other things mixed together in there. A slightly spicy aftertaste, as well as a full body. Quite nice.

Pours a color that is both dark ruby, brown and orange. The persistent head is tan/off-white. The aroma is both fruity and yeasty, and is made up of cherries, plums, bread, honey, and currant. The flavors are quite nice, most of the fruit is evident, as is a bit of toffee and chocolate. A nice feel in the mouth and a moderate finish. I think I enjoyed this more than the 12.
